Transaction 580b0e39bb7518c6e432ca837fefa48e1119bce4c5b29a34e62546e0607eca57

34 Input
2 Outputs
  • 580b0e39bb7518c6e432ca837fefa48e1119bce4c5b29a34e62546e0607eca57:0
  • value  974480
    address  3HCpQZuRVSZfekLKx5RvGNYvQPyWCfns8z
  • 580b0e39bb7518c6e432ca837fefa48e1119bce4c5b29a34e62546e0607eca57:1
  • value  1193829863
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s